Coaching4Change (C4C) empowers college students to ignite change in the next generation through
near-peer mentoring. College students are recruited and trained to serve in under-resourced school districts to support school improvement initiatives aimed at increasing student engagement and improving school culture and climate. Over 60% of our college mentors identify as people of color and 40% as first-generation college students because we know representation in schools matters. C4C & school staff coach the college students, building a pipeline of diverse and talented future educators.
